Controversies and legal issues
This troubling image of the actor is joined by the difficulties of his legal situation with Angelina Jolie, with whom he has been immersed for three and a half years in a divorce that has not yet been clarified and is considered one of the most expensive in the history of the show.
The couple spent a little over a decade of their lives together, but in September 2016, after two years of marriage, they filed for divorce. A separation that is taking years to materialize, especially due to the decision on the custody and visitation regime of the six children of the marriage.
Last March, Jolie accused Pitt of “abuse” in the case of trying to settle custody of the boys. Pitt was never reported or arrested, nor were there any allegations during the marriage, but on March 12 Jolie filed court documents stating that both she and her children were willing to offer witnesses and evidence of their allegations. against the actor.
A source close to Pitt then stated in American media that he was “heartbroken”: “He took responsibility for his actions and his past problems: stopping drinking. The marriage was very passionate and toxic at times. and, like all couples, they had fights, but they also shared many good times together. ” Pitt explained in an interview with The New York Times that his marriage was conditioned in his last moments by his alcohol addiction, and that for a year and a half he went to Alcoholics Anonymous.
